Synopsis
Livestock Improvement, a multinational farmer-owned co-operative, offered to acquire a 50% stake in Afimilk, a provider of advanced computerized systems for the modern dairy farm and for herd management, for $70m. Afimilk’s current shareholders are Kibbutz Afikim and Fortissimo. LIC Chair Murray King says the investment will help give LIC access to the data it needs to deliver superior herd improvement services and agri-tech for New Zealand farmers into the future and will improve access to onfarm technology solutions.
